Description

A kind of construction safety hurdle
Technical field
The utility model relates to a kind of construction safety hurdle.
Background technology
Protective guard is mainly used to separate, make spacer when separating or make accident treatment temporarily uses, and is widely used in the fields such as traffic safety, urban road, engineering construction, the scene of the accident.
And on building operations building site, for preventing the generation of security incident, usually protective guard is set in building site surrounding.At present, protective guard has a kind of mounting structure to be install protective screening setting up between the vertical rod fixed, and when being subject to external force, easily occurs that protective guard integrally bending is out of shape, and not quick detachable; Also have a kind of structure to be alignd one by one by the shielded frame of every Pin protective guard and form overall protective guard, not easily centering is located by connecting, and installation effectiveness is low, each Pin protective guard is separate, and bulk strength is low, mounting or dismounting trouble, poor stability, this all can bring certain loss to user.

Detailed description of the invention
Consult Fig. 1, a kind of construction safety hurdle shown in Fig. 2 and Fig. 3, comprise the first column 1, second column 2, first crossbeam 3 and second cross beam 4, the top of described first column 1 and the second column 2 is equipped with the first flange 5, the second flange 6 is equipped with at the first described column 1 and the second column 2 bottom, described first crossbeam 3 is fixed on the first column 1 and the second column 2 top by the first flange 5, described second cross beam 4 is fixed on the first column 1 and the second column 2 bottom by the second flange 6, two head rods 7 are connected with between described first crossbeam 3 and second cross beam 4, described first crossbeam 3 and second cross beam 4 are equipped with the first draw-in groove 8 matched with described head rod 7, described head rod 7 is provided with the first screwed hole 9, described first crossbeam 3 and second cross beam 4 are equipped with the hold-down screw 10 matched with described first screwed hole 9, two the second connecting rods 11 are connected with between the first described column 1 and the second column 2, described first column 1 and the second column 2 are provided with the second draw-in groove 12, fixed block 13 is provided with in the second described draw-in groove 12, described fixed block 13 is provided with fixed bar 14, the second described connecting rod 11 is provided with the second screwed hole 15, described fixed bar 14 is provided with the screw rod 16 matched with described second screwed hole 15.
A preferred embodiment in the utility model, fixed hinge 17 is provided with at described first crossbeam 3 and second cross beam 4 bilateral symmetry, described fixed hinge 17 is provided with fixed head 18, described fixed head 18 is provided with and is convenient to installing hole 19 that is fixing and that install, described second connecting rod 11 runs through head rod 7 and arranges, and described head rod 7 is provided with the through hole (not shown) that can pass for the second connecting rod 11.
A preferred embodiment in the utility model, described second cross beam 4 bottom is provided with supporting seat 20, and described supporting seat 20 adopts the mode of welding to be fixedly connected with second cross beam 4.
A preferred embodiment in the utility model, the first described column 1 and the second column 2 are equipped with mounting screw 21, and described fixed block 13 is fixedly connected with the second column 2 with the first column 1 respectively by mounting screw 21.
A preferred embodiment in the utility model, the hold-down screw 10 in described first draw-in groove 8 is provided with damping spring 22.
Further, arrange by the second connecting rod being run through head rod, add the bulk strength of this protective guard, and by being equipped with the first draw-in groove matched with described head rod on described first crossbeam and second cross beam, described head rod is provided with the first screwed hole, described first crossbeam and second cross beam are equipped with the hold-down screw closed with described first corresponding threaded holes, first column and the second column are provided with the second draw-in groove, fixed block is provided with in the second described draw-in groove, described fixed block is provided with fixed bar, the second described connecting rod is provided with the second screwed hole, described fixed bar is provided with the screw rod closed with described second corresponding threaded holes, the first described column and the second column are equipped with mounting screw, described fixed block is fixedly connected with the second column with the first column respectively by mounting screw, by above vibrational power flow, removing and installing head rod and the second connecting rod can be convenient to.
Further, by the fixed hinge arranged in first crossbeam and second cross beam bilateral symmetry, and the fixed head arranged on fixed hinge and the installing hole arranged on fixed head, installation between adjacent protective guard and fixing can be convenient to.
Further, by set damping spring, decrease the stamping press on this protective guard top in use to the impact force of this protective guard.
There is following advantage on a kind of construction safety hurdle of the utility model: during use, by the first set flange and the second flange, the first column can be facilitated, second column, installation and removal between first crossbeam and second cross beam, closed by described hold-down screw and the first corresponding threaded holes be arranged on head rod, the screw rod being arranged on the fixed block on the first column and the second column and being arranged on fixed block closes with the second corresponding threaded holes being arranged on the second connecting rod and uses, and by mounting screw, fixed block is fixed on the first column and the second column, the installation and removal of the second connecting rod can be facilitated, by the setting of above structure, the personnel that are convenient to operation are to the installation of this protective guard entirety and dismounting, thus be convenient to maintenance and the placement in later stage.Its structure is simple, easy to use, simple to operate, good stability, and mounting or dismounting are convenient, and cost is low, and safety is high, and crashproof impact force proof is strong, and applied widely, long service life, has safe and reliable effect.
